Transaction 0851ded4ab0cb17f9f06f598e930554f0449f1b5d75c4bd3cc2b7fd97d9be96a

1 Input
1 Outputs
  • 0851ded4ab0cb17f9f06f598e930554f0449f1b5d75c4bd3cc2b7fd97d9be96a:0
  • value  577110
    address  1C9BeUVUHVHjcTpbVP81WxsuD8hL7HRfzu